ANTH 525 P - Taphonomic Analysis | |
---|---|
Full title: | Taphonomic Analysis |
CRN: | 21442 |
Course description: | An examination of the basic principles of postmortem changes, and how they apply to interpretation of bones and artifacts in both forensic and archaeological contexts. (Even S) |
